Chaos At Mumbai Airport As 25,000 Job Seekers Stampede Air India Recruitment Event

Matthew Klint Posted onAugust 26, 2024August 26, 2024 35 Comments

a large group of people

In India, where the median wage is about $200 per month, working for Air India is an aspiration…and a ticket out of poverty. As Air India transforms itself in the Tata era, it is hiring…and apparently having no trouble finding candidates, based on a stampede at Mumbai Airport during a recruitment drive.

Mumbai Airport Stampede As 25,000 People Jostle For 600 Air India Jobs

Video shows upwards of 25,000 applicants descending upon Mumbai’s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j International Airport (BOM) for an in-person recruitment event. Air India’s Airport Services division was looking to hire 600 airport loaders.

Assuming Air India did hire 600 from that group (and that’s not even necessarily reasonable because there were other avenues for hiring like online applications), that represents less than 2.5% of the crowd–predominantly men–were offered jobs.

Earlier I wrote about how airlines in the US are seeing flight attendants battle for higher wages, but also have a similar pool to choose from when seeking new hires. We see that around the world: airlines have no issue filling low-skilled positions and the “stampede” in India suggests that a low starting wage is no deterrent at all.

I don’t necessarily have a policy prescription or even an opinion here…it’s just something very interesting to observe and a natural pushback to calls for higher wages…
